We are seeking a highly experienced Informatics Specialist/Bioinformatician to provide advanced expertise in applying technology to medical and public health informatics initiatives. The ideal candidate will possess a deep understanding of bioinformatics, statistics, biostatistics, and quantitative methods to support resource deployment for large-scale public health surveillance, prevention, and intervention programs. This position requires specialized expertise in integrating heterogeneous health information systems and databases, ensuring compliance with HIPAA and federal privacy requirements, and applying emerging informatics standards and technologies to support mission-critical health programs.
